Thanks Anil :) > On May 15, 2019, at 12:09 AM, Anil Belur <[email protected]> wrote: > > > > On Wed, May 15, 2019 at 1:06 PM Anil Belur <[email protected] > <mailto:[email protected]>> wrote: > > > On Sat, May 4, 2019 at 11:58 AM Luis Gomez <[email protected] > <mailto:[email protected]>> wrote: > > >> On May 3, 2019, at 5:34 PM, Anil Belur <[email protected] >> <mailto:[email protected]>> wrote: >> >> Luis, Manojna, I've tested the latest version of lftools (v0.23.1) and works >> as expected. As long as the jobs are copying the surefire-reports generated >> into `$WORKSPACE/archives` the reports should also get uploaded. > > If the problem is not in the lftools, can you get into the VM while the build > is executed to see why the surefire logs are not collected in > $WORKSPACE/archives? > >> >> For ex: from my testing yesterday: >> >> https://logs.opendaylight.org/releng/abelur-test-surefire/1001/hwvtepsouthbound/hwvtepsouthbound-impl/target/surefire-reports/ >> >> <https://logs.opendaylight.org/releng/abelur-test-surefire/1001/hwvtepsouthbound/hwvtepsouthbound-impl/target/surefire-reports/> >> >> Is this issue only with ovsdb-{verify,merge} jobs? From what I can see the >> jobs after build no 255 (25-03-2019) are missing the surefire reports. >> >> https://logs.opendaylight.org/releng/vex-yul-odl-jenkins-1/ovsdb-merge-neon/255/southbound/southbound-features/odl-ovsdb-southbound-api/target/surefire-reports/ >> >> <https://logs.opendaylight.org/releng/vex-yul-odl-jenkins-1/ovsdb-merge-neon/255/southbound/southbound-features/odl-ovsdb-southbound-api/target/surefire-reports/> > > The issue is in all projects of ODL, take this for example: > > https://logs.opendaylight.org/releng/vex-yul-odl-jenkins-1/openflowplugin-maven-verify-neon-mvn35-openjdk8/410/ > > <https://logs.opendaylight.org/releng/vex-yul-odl-jenkins-1/openflowplugin-maven-verify-neon-mvn35-openjdk8/410/> > > This older build has the logs: > > https://logs.opendaylight.org/releng/vex-yul-odl-jenkins-1/openflowplugin-maven-verify-fluorine-mvn35-openjdk8/306/ > > <https://logs.opendaylight.org/releng/vex-yul-odl-jenkins-1/openflowplugin-maven-verify-fluorine-mvn35-openjdk8/306/> >> > > > Luis, > > This update to global-jjb should fix the issue with the surefire reports. > The search extensions being passed to the downstream lftools was not > processed because of an incorrect format. > > https://git.opendaylight.org/gerrit/#/c/82048/ > <https://git.opendaylight.org/gerrit/#/c/82048/> > > Thanks, > Anil > > We can see that the surefire reports are being collected with the updated > version of global-jjb 0.37.5. > > https://logs.opendaylight.org/releng/vex-yul-odl-jenkins-1/openflowplugin-maven-verify-neon-mvn35-openjdk8/417/ > > <https://logs.opendaylight.org/releng/vex-yul-odl-jenkins-1/openflowplugin-maven-verify-neon-mvn35-openjdk8/417/> > > Thanks, > Anil
_______________________________________________ infrastructure mailing list [email protected] https://lists.opendaylight.org/mailman/listinfo/infrastructure
